Ensure the accuracy of pipetting Precise pipetting and release: The pipette tip can accurately draw liquid samples of different volumes and precisely release them to the designated position. It is produced with high-precision molds, with extremely small pipetting errors, a deviation rate of less than 1.5%, and basically no liquid residue, with a residual amount of less than 0.1 microliters, ensuring the accuracy of the experimental results. Compatible with multiple liquids: Different types of pipette tips can adapt to the characteristics of various liquids. For instance, low-adsorption pipette tips can reduce the residue of viscous liquids, protein solutions, etc. on the inner wall of the tip. External piston pipette tips are suitable for high-density, viscous and volatile samples, meeting different experimental requirements. Prevent cross-contamination Single-use: Pipette tips are usually disposable consumables. They are discarded directly after use, avoiding the potential contamination problems caused by repeated use, effectively preventing cross-contamination in experiments, and ensuring the reliability of experimental results. Filter element design: The pipette tip with a filter element is equipped with a filter element inside, which can prevent liquid from being sucked back into the pipette and filter out impurities in the liquid. It is suitable for experiments with high requirements for sample purity, such as nucleic acid extraction and PCR experiments. Improve experimental efficiency Quick replacement: The pipette tips adopt a quick replacement design, which enables users to quickly change the tips during experiments without the need for cumbersome operations, saving time and effort and accelerating the progress of experiments. Multiple packaging options: There are various packaging specifications such as boxed, refilled, and bulk. Boxed pipette tips are easy to take out and keep clean, while refilled and bulk pipette tips can save costs and space, meeting the needs of different laboratories. It is convenient for laboratory personnel to choose the appropriate packaging according to the progress of the experiment and usage habits. Meet special experimental requirements They are longer in length and can be inserted into deep and narrow containers for liquid aspiration and dispensing, such as centrifuge tubes and deep well plates, facilitating liquid transfer operations in special containers and avoiding the insertion of pipette rods into the containers to prevent sample contamination. Wide-mouth pipette tip: With a larger pipette tip diameter, it can reduce the shear force on fine samples and the flow resistance of high-viscosity samples. It is suitable for transferring cell suspensions, genomic DNA and other samples sensitive to shear force, protecting the activity and integrity of the samples. |
